Hello everyone,

here is a little update to my question and to the source code.

After i implemented an function with the VIDIOC_ENUM_FMT ioctl i 
recognized, that only two formats are support by the driver by now. 
(Thanks to Mr. Liakhovetski by the way ;) )
The output.txt shows the output of this function and mentions the two 
different types.

One is definately the V4L2_PIX_FMT_YUYV format but i don't know the 
other one exactly...

I changed my set_format function after i got this information and 
unfortunately nothing has changed...

Perhaps there are some further possibilities to solve this Problem.

Maybe there have some other v4l2 structures to be initialized, befor the 
VIDIOC_S_FMT ioctl runs?

>> Everything worked fine until i tried to use the VIDIOC_S_FMT ioctl. It's 
>> always giving me an "invalid argument" failure and i don't know why.
>>     
>
> Since you don't seem to have the source of the driver at hand, I'd suggest 
> to use the VIDIOC_ENUM_FMT http://v4l2spec.bytesex.org/spec/r8367.htm 
> ioctl to enumerate all pixel formats supported be the driver. If the 
> driver you're using is the same, that Stefan (cc'ed) has submitted to the 
> list, then indeed it does not support the V4L2_PIX_FMT_RGB555 format, that 
> you're requesting, only various YUV (and a Bayer?) formats.
